    I am not sure what the "real" meds are, but my husband takes Citalopram "generic" for anxiety. It works wonders for him. He used to be very outgoing, could talk in front of groups, etc...His youngest son passed away, and probably a month later, he found he couldn't talk in front of large groups without having panic attacks. He would break out in a cold sweat, get tongue tied, and would almost hyperventilate. He went to the dr's and was told he had a mild form of depression and anxiety and was perscribed this medication. It was the full fledge medication, but ultimately went to the generic form which is the Citalopram. Almost within a week his symptoms dissipated and he was back to his normal self. He could speak in front of large groups again, etc. He has been on it for about 3 - 4 years now and just went to the doctors to see about weaning him off it.
